LEGO have revealed four new Summer 2023 LEGO Star Wars sets, which are set to be released on 1 August 2023, with the exception of 75366 Star Wars Advent Calendar, which will be released in September.
The small wave includes the highly anticipated clone army builder, 75359 332nd Ahsoka’s Clone Trooper Battle Pack, and 75365 Yavin 4 Rebel Base, which includes a whopping 10 LEGO minifigures and 2 Astromech droids!
- 75359 332nd Ahsoka’s Clone Trooper Battle Pack – US$19.99 / AU$TBD / £18.99 / €20.99 / CAD$24.99
- 75360 Yoda’s Jedi Starfighter – US$34.99 / AU$TBD / £29.99 / €34.99 / CAD$44.99
- 75365 Yavin 4 Rebel Base – US$169.99 / AU$TBD / £149.99 / €169.99 / CAD$219.99
- 75366 Star Wars Advent Calendar – US$44.99 / AU$TBD / £29.99 / €37.99 / CAD$59.99
- 75368 Darth Vader Mech – US$15.99 / AU$23.99 / £12.99 / €15,99 / CAD$19.99
- 75369 Boba Fett Mech – US$15.99 / AU$23.99 / £12.99 / €15,99 / CAD$19.99
- 75370 Stormtrooper Mech – US$15.99 / AU$23.99 / £12.99 / €15,99 / CAD$19.99

75359 332nd Ahsoka’s Clone Trooper Battle Pack
Minifigures: Clone Captain Vaughn and 3x 332nd Clone Troopers
75360 Yoda’s Jedi Starfighter
Minifigures: Yoda and R2-D2
A remake of the 75168 Yoda Starfighter from 2017.
75365 Yavin 4 Rebel Base
Minifigures: Luke Skywalker, Princess Leia, Han Solo, Chewbacca, C-3PO, General Dodonna, Jon Vander, Garven Dreis, Rebel Fleet Trooper and Rebel Crew, and R2-D2 and R2-BHD LEGO droid figures
